Dasar
Spot
Perdagangkan kripto dengan bebas
Perdagangan Margin
Perbesar keuntungan Anda dengan leverage
Konversi & Investasi Otomatis
0 Fees
Perdagangkan dalam ukuran berapa pun tanpa biaya dan tanpa slippage
ETF
Dapatkan eksposur ke posisi leverage dengan mudah
Perdagangan Pre-Market
Perdagangkan token baru sebelum listing
Futures
Akses ribuan kontrak perpetual
TradFi
Emas
Satu platform aset tradisional global
Opsi
Hot
Perdagangkan Opsi Vanilla ala Eropa
Akun Terpadu
Memaksimalkan efisiensi modal Anda
Perdagangan Demo
Pengantar tentang Perdagangan Futures
Bersiap untuk perdagangan futures Anda
Acara Futures
Gabung acara & dapatkan hadiah
Perdagangan Demo
Gunakan dana virtual untuk merasakan perdagangan bebas risiko
Peluncuran
CandyDrop
Koleksi permen untuk mendapatkan airdrop
Launchpool
Staking cepat, dapatkan token baru yang potensial
HODLer Airdrop
Pegang GT dan dapatkan airdrop besar secara gratis
Launchpad
Jadi yang pertama untuk proyek token besar berikutnya
Poin Alpha
Perdagangkan aset on-chain, raih airdrop
Poin Futures
Dapatkan poin futures dan klaim hadiah airdrop
Investasi
Simple Earn
Dapatkan bunga dengan token yang menganggur
Investasi Otomatis
Investasi otomatis secara teratur
Investasi Ganda
Keuntungan dari volatilitas pasar
Soft Staking
Dapatkan hadiah dengan staking fleksibel
Pinjaman Kripto
0 Fees
Menjaminkan satu kripto untuk meminjam kripto lainnya
Pusat Peminjaman
Hub Peminjaman Terpadu
Nonce dalam Blockchain: Penjaga Keamanan Pertambangan yang Acak
Dalam dunia cryptocurrency, ada komponen yang begitu diam namun sangat penting: nonce. Meskipun namanya terdengar teknis —singkatan dari “angka yang digunakan sekali”—, perannya sangat vital untuk menjaga integritas seluruh jaringan blockchain. Tanpa mekanisme ini, sistem bisa runtuh akibat manipulasi dan penipuan. Mengapa nonce begitu penting? Dalam analisis ini, kita akan mengeksplorasi esensinya, cara kerjanya, dan mengapa tidak ada jaringan blockchain modern yang bisa mengabaikannya.
Mengapa setiap blok membutuhkan nonce sendiri?
Bayangkan seorang penambang yang mencoba memvalidasi sebuah transaksi. Jika dia hanya memproses data apa adanya, dia bisa melakukannya berulang kali, mendapatkan hadiah tak terbatas untuk pekerjaan yang sama. Di sinilah peran nonce. Angka yang dihasilkan secara acak ini ditambahkan ke data transaksi, menciptakan kombinasi unik setiap kali. Ketika diproses melalui fungsi kriptografi seperti SHA-256, menghasilkan nilai hash yang benar-benar berbeda. Tanpa elemen acak ini, jaringan akan rentan terhadap manipulasi sistematis.
Nonce mengubah proses yang dapat diprediksi menjadi tidak dapat diprediksi. Setiap kali penambang mencoba menambahkan blok, dia harus menemukan nonce yang, dikombinasikan dengan data transaksi, menghasilkan hash yang memenuhi tingkat kesulitan yang ditetapkan jaringan. Pencarian ini membutuhkan energi komputasi dan menjadi dasar hadiah penambangan.
Mekanisme: bagaimana nonce menghasilkan hash unik
Proses operasinya sangat sederhana namun efektif. Ketika penambang memilih sekumpulan transaksi untuk membentuk sebuah blok, dia mulai bereksperimen dengan berbagai nilai nonce. Untuk setiap nonce yang dicoba, dia melakukan kalkulasi kriptografi yang sama: menggabungkan nonce dengan data blok dan menerapkan SHA-256.
Setiap percobaan menghasilkan hash yang berbeda. Kebanyakan akan gagal: nilainya terlalu tinggi atau rendah dibandingkan target tingkat kesulitan. Penambang harus terus meningkatkan nonce dan menghitung ulang, berulang kali, sampai menemukan nonce yang menghasilkan hash yang valid.
Yang menarik adalah tidak ada jalan pintas. Setiap nonce harus diuji secara independen. Fitur ini memastikan bahwa satu-satunya jalan menuju hadiah adalah melalui kerja komputasi yang sah. Ketika akhirnya menemukan nonce yang benar, blok akan ditambahkan ke rantai blockchain dan semua peserta lain dapat memverifikasi secara instan bahwa hash tersebut valid.
Nonce dan perisai terhadap duplikasi
Salah satu kekhawatiran terbesar dalam sistem terdesentralisasi adalah serangan pengeluaran ganda: usaha untuk menghabiskan dana yang sama dua kali. Nonce berfungsi sebagai penjaga terhadap ancaman ini. Karena setiap blok harus mengandung nonce yang unik (yang juga menghasilkan hash unik), tidak mungkin membuat dua blok identik.
Jika seorang penyerang mencoba mereproduksi blok sebelumnya untuk mendapatkan hadiah tambahan, hash tidak akan cocok dengan nonce baru yang dihasilkan. Jaringan akan langsung menolak operasi tersebut. Dengan cara ini, nonce mengubah setiap blok menjadi entitas yang unik dan tak terulang, menjadi dasar keamanan seluruh blockchain.
Peran nonce dalam bukti kerja
Bukti kerja adalah mekanisme konsensus yang melindungi jaringan seperti Bitcoin. Dalam sistem ini, penambang bersaing untuk memecahkan masalah komputasi yang sulit: menemukan nonce yang valid. Yang pertama menemukannya akan mendapatkan hadiah dan bloknya akan ditambahkan ke rantai.
Nonce adalah yang membuat masalah ini secara efektif menjadi sulit. Tanpa nonce, siapa pun bisa dengan mudah memverifikasi apakah sebuah blok valid. Tapi dengan nonce sebagai variabel, satu-satunya cara untuk menemukannya adalah melalui percobaan dan kesalahan sistematis. Fitur ini memungkinkan jaringan tetap aman dan terdesentralisasi: validasi mudah diverifikasi, tetapi penemuan membutuhkan kerja yang signifikan.
Penyesuaian tingkat kesulitan: nonce di bawah tekanan
Jaringan blockchain secara otomatis mengatur tingkat kesulitannya secara berkala. Setiap beberapa waktu, tingkat kesulitan penambangan disesuaikan dengan mengubah nilai target hash. Semakin tinggi tingkat kesulitan, semakin “baik” nonce yang dibutuhkan (lebih langka), yang berarti lebih banyak percobaan komputasi.
Ketika kekuatan jaringan meningkat, tingkat kesulitan naik. Ketika menurun, tingkat kesulitan turun. Mekanisme ini memastikan waktu rata-rata untuk menemukan nonce yang valid tetap konstan, bahkan jika ribuan penambang baru bergabung atau keluar. Ini adalah keseimbangan dinamis di mana nonce tetap menjadi pusat: harus cukup sulit ditemukan untuk menjaga keamanan, tetapi tetap dapat dicapai dalam waktu yang wajar.
Kesimpulan
Nonce jauh lebih dari sekadar angka acak. Ia adalah fondasi yang membangun keamanan seluruh blockchain. Dengan memperkenalkan ketidakpastian terkendali dalam proses penambangan, nonce menjamin setiap blok bersifat unik, hadiah tidak dapat diduplikasi, dan jaringan tetap terlindungi dari manipulasi. Tanpa mekanisme ini, rantai blok akan rentan terhadap serangan sistematis dan kehilangan kekuatan utamanya: menjadi catatan yang tidak dapat diubah dan dapat dipercaya. Pada intinya, nonce mengubah kerja komputasi menjadi keamanan kriptografi, memungkinkan jutaan peserta terdesentralisasi mempercayai sistem tanpa otoritas pusat.